在当今这个数字化时代,技术项目在开发过程中面临着诸多安全与合规的挑战。为了确保项目能够安全、合规地运行,技术审查显得尤为重要。本文将深入探讨技术审查的关键点,帮助您更好地理解和应对这些挑战。
1. 安全审查
1.1 风险评估
在技术审查的第一步,我们需要对项目进行风险评估。这包括识别潜在的安全威胁、评估威胁的严重程度以及确定可能受到影响的系统组件。
1.1.1 威胁识别
- 外部威胁:如黑客攻击、恶意软件等。
- 内部威胁:如员工疏忽、系统漏洞等。
1.1.2 严重程度评估
- 高:可能导致严重后果,如数据泄露、系统瘫痪等。
- 中:可能导致一定程度的损失或影响。
- 低:可能导致轻微损失或影响。
1.1.3 影响范围确定
- 广泛:影响整个系统或多个系统。
- 局部:仅影响特定组件或功能。
1.2 安全措施
在识别和评估风险后,我们需要采取相应的安全措施来降低风险。
1.2.1 加密
- 数据加密:对敏感数据进行加密存储和传输。
- 通信加密:使用SSL/TLS等协议确保通信安全。
1.2.2 访问控制
- 用户认证:确保只有授权用户才能访问系统。
- 权限管理:根据用户角色分配不同的访问权限。
1.2.3 安全审计
- 定期进行安全审计,发现并修复安全漏洞。
2. 合规审查
2.1 法律法规
在合规审查过程中,我们需要确保项目符合相关法律法规的要求。
2.1.1 数据保护法规
- 欧洲通用数据保护条例(GDPR)
- 中国个人信息保护法
2.1.2 网络安全法规
- 中国网络安全法
- 美国网络安全法案
2.2 行业标准
除了法律法规,我们还需要关注行业标准。
2.2.1 信息安全标准
- ISO/IEC 27001
- 美国国家标准技术研究院(NIST)信息安全框架
2.2.2 IT服务管理标准
- ITIL(信息技术基础设施图书馆)
- COBIT(控制目标)
2.3 内部政策
企业内部政策也是合规审查的重要内容。
2.3.1 隐私政策
- 明确用户数据的使用目的和范围。
- 确保用户同意数据收集和使用。
2.3.2 知识产权政策
- 确保项目使用的软件、硬件等不侵犯他人知识产权。
3. 总结
技术审查是确保项目安全与合规的重要手段。通过风险评估、安全措施、法律法规、行业标准以及内部政策等方面的审查,我们可以降低项目风险,确保项目顺利推进。在项目开发过程中,持续关注技术审查,才能确保项目在安全、合规的前提下取得成功。
